「新书推荐」2.3节 二进制的简写和转换
■二进制数转十进制数表2-3二进制数将上述二进制数转换为对应的十进制数。算法:位权表示法把n位二进制整数转换为十进制数(不考虑正负数)。dec=(DN-1×2N-1)+(DN-2×2N-2)+...+(D1×21)+(D0×20)注:公式中的N代表二进制数位数,10110101B=1*27+0*26+1*25+1*24+0*23+1*22+0*...
【手撕代码】超硬核,华为手撕代码题汇总(强烈推荐)!
设计一个巴克码检测器,输入时1位序列,需要先移至移位寄存器中,再将移位寄存器中的值与标准巴克码同或,通过判断同或值是否大于阈值来确定巴克码。给定巴克码序列为11'b111_0001_0010。22、计数输出脉冲clk1时钟域(50MHz)有一个3bit的二进制计数器CounterA,从0计数到7,再从7计数到0,计数步长为1;clk2时钟...
PLC常用数制及转换方法|十进制|二进制|十六进制|制数_网易订阅
(1)二进制数与八进制数之间的转换转换方法①把二进制数转换为八进制数时,按“三位并一位”的方法进行。以小数点为界,将整数部分从右向左每三位一组,最高位不足三位时,添0补足三位;小数部分从左向右,每三位一组,最低有效位不足三位时,添0补足三位。然后,将各组的三位二进制数按权展开后相加,得...
Redis GeoHash 核心原理解析,你学废了吗?
最后使用用0-9、b-z(去掉a,i,l,o)这32个字母进行base32编码,首先将11100111010010001111转成十进制,对应着28、29、4、15,十进制对应的编码就是wx4g。同理,将编码转换成经纬度的解码算法与之相反,具体不再赘述。GeoHashBase32编码长度与精度可以看出,当geohashbase32编码长度为8时,精度在19...
IP地址与子网掩码划分的心得
比方说在不牵涉到IP地址的计算时,将二进制的111转换为十进制,采用的方法是(2的2次方+2的1次方+2的0次方,即4+2+1),得到的结果是十进制的7。但是在计算IP地址时的的二进制到十进制的转换就不能采用这种方式了,二进制的111转换为十进制时,看到有几个“1”,就表示为2的几次方,这里有三个“1”,就是2...
第五届“6·18”国外电子信息产业项目成果
多余的氟的气体脱硫发生在源二氧化硅第二阶段氟化反应过程中(www.e993.com)2024年11月17日。之后,技术气体在散热器中冷却到100摄氏度,然后从非挥发性氟的粉状部分和未发生反应的二氧化硅中进行精密过滤。收集到的粉状部分(FeF3、AlF3、CaF2和SiO2等)与第一阶段氟化反应产生的氟化物渣缔合,并从反应过程中去除出来,作为不含硫磺和磷的助熔剂,以便...
你说你会位运算,那你用位运算来解下八皇后问题吧
解题步骤如下:1、把这8个瓶子从0到7进行编号,用二进制表示如下0000010100111001011101112、将0到7编号中第一位为1的所有瓶子(即1,3,5,7)的水混在一起给老鼠1吃,第二位值为1的所有瓶子(即2,3,6,7)的水混在一起给老鼠2吃,第三位值为1的所有...